Description

This neutrally decorated, end of terrace flat is available to let in Runcorn. The property comprises one bedroom, one bathroom, a reception room, and a kitchen with dedicated dining space. Having an EPC rating of B, the flat provides energy efficiency, while the council tax band A can offer potential savings on outgoings.

Situated within easy reach of Runcorn's local amenities, residents will find shopping facilities, cafés, and daily essentials close by. Runcorn town centre offers a range of independent shops, supermarkets, and eateries, as well as leisure options including The Brindley Theatre and local community centres. For outdoor recreation, nearby parks such as Runcorn Hill Park provide green space for walks and relaxation.

Public transport connections are convenient. Runcorn railway station is approximately a 15-minute walk from the property, providing regular services to Liverpool, with journey times to Liverpool Lime Street around 20 minutes. Trains also serve Manchester and Crewe, making this location suitable for those commuting to surrounding cities. Local bus routes also connect the area to Widnes, Warrington, and other destinations in Cheshire, supporting a variety of travel requirements.
